Hey all. Just wanted to know how many folks out there are into long distance pumping (LDP) with a longboard. After some research on the net I discovered www.pavewave.org. Check it out, especially the videos. These folks have tricked out their boards to allow them to pump long distances without having to push at all (well, except for big hills). I decided to take up longboarding because of LDP and am having a great time. (Just turned 50!) Now I realize that the younger crowd may want more thrills, but I find this just awesome. Unfortunately I've never seen anyone on the trails pumping a board. Is this just a West coast thing? Where are all the Ontario pumpers?
